...A STRONG THUNDERSTORM WILL IMPACT THROCKMORTON COUNTY THROUGH 830
AM CDT...

At 747 AM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m over
Throckmorton, moving east at 40 mph.

HAZARD...Wind gusts of 50 to 55 mph and nickel size hail.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around
         unsecured objects. Minor hail damage to vegetation is
         possible.

Locations impacted include...
Throckmorton, Woodson, Elbert, The Intersection Of Us-183 And Us-
283, Us-183 Near The Throckmorton-
Baylor County Line, Lusk, The Intersection Of Us-
380 And Highway 222, and The Intersection Of Us-
283 And Ranch Road 209.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.
